Originally Posted by KaoVue
is there a website to buy aftermarket parts for any es? like projector headlights, Lips, Coilovers, visors etc (1999 es300) ebay doesnt really have any. im all out of ideas
I know how you feel. It's a lot less work to locate a parts version of Walmart where it's all in one place. . Places like Carson/L-tuned and LuxuryMods.com have a lot of parts in one place. I know they were/are site sponsors too, so that is an added bonus. There are a paltry few others but I can't recall them right now. I'll edit this post and add them when I can get them.

Otherwise you end up starting your searches with the brand, locating their vendors and then hitting up eBay/Google Shopping, etc. to see if you can better the prices offered directly by the manufacturer or their vendors.

Even seemingly simple modifications for our platform can end up taking hours of research. There are very few one-stop-shops out there, and even fewer with a bounty of aftermarket parts for the VCV10 platform (Camry, Windom, ES), although searching by the other names/models in our platform you can sometimes locate additional parts. With the modifications I've done, I've sometimes found the parts by searching against the compatible Camry model, e.g. with Whiteline suspension components.
